PCTFE sheets, also known as polychlorotrifluoroethylene sheets, are a type of high-performance fluoropolymer material that offers a unique combination of chemical resistance, thermal stability, and low permeability These sheets are commonly used in a wide range of industries due to their excellent properties and versatility In this article, we will explore the various applications, benefits, and characteristics of PCTFE sheets.

PCTFE sheets are known for their exceptional chemical resistance They are highly resistant to a wide range of chemicals, including acids, bases, solvents, and oils This makes them ideal for applications that require exposure to harsh chemicals without degradation PCTFE sheets are commonly used in chemical processing, pharmaceutical manufacturing, and semiconductor industries where chemical resistance is crucial.

In addition to their chemical resistance, PCTFE sheets also exhibit exceptional thermal stability They can withstand extreme temperatures ranging from -240°C to 155°C (-400°F to 311°F) without losing their physical properties This makes them suitable for cryogenic applications as well as high-temperature processes PCTFE sheets are often used in aerospace, medical, and food processing industries where temperature extremes are common.

One of the unique properties of PCTFE sheets is their low permeability to gases and liquids They have one of the lowest permeability rates among fluoropolymers, making them ideal for applications that require barrier properties PCTFE sheets are commonly used in gas storage, chemical containment, and packaging applications where minimal permeation is crucial.

Another advantage of PCTFE sheets is their excellent electrical insulation properties They have a low dielectric constant and high dielectric strength, making them suitable for electrical and electronic applications PCTFE sheets are often used in wire and cable insulation, printed circuit boards, and microwave components where electrical insulation is essential.

They have high tensile strength and stiffness, making them resistant to deformation under mechanical stress PCTFE sheets also exhibit low creep and excellent dimensional stability over a wide temperature range This makes them ideal for applications that require precise dimensions and consistent performance.

In terms of fabrication, PCTFE sheets can be easily machined, welded, and formed into various shapes and sizes They can be cut, drilled, and molded using conventional machining techniques PCTFE sheets can also be heat sealed or welded using hot air, infrared, or ultrasonic methods This versatility in fabrication allows for custom designs and complex geometries to be achieved with PCTFE sheets.
